Abstract
One embodiment of the present invention sets forth a technique for generating a transparency effect for a computing device. The technique includes transmitting, to a camera, a synchronization signal associated with a refresh rate of a display. The technique further includes determining a line of sight of a user relative to the display, acquiring a first image based on the synchronization signal, and processing the first image based on the line of sight of the user to generate a first processed image. Finally, the technique includes compositing first visual information and the first processed image to generate a first composited image, and displaying the first composited image on the display.
